Wildhorse Resort & Casino is proudly owned and operated by the Confederated Tribes of the Umatilla Indian Reservation, which consists of three tribes: the Cayuse, Umatilla, and the Walla Walla. Amenities of the top entertainment destination in the Northwest include a 24-hour casino, five restaurants, an 18-hole championship golf course, a five-screen Cineplex, a conference center and other family and community entertainment options. The Wildhorse Foundation plays an active role in giving back to the community. |
Les Schwab Tires – The leader in the Pacific Northwest in tires, brakes, and alignments, Les Schwab started with a small shop in Prineville, Oregon in 1952. Now with over 400 stores, they’ve continued to set the standard in the tire industry. With service and small touches such as running out to meet you, customer happiness and satisfaction has always been their top priority. |
